[Lens Information]
Register the information for lenses that cannot communicate with the
camera.
Match the in-body image stabiliser with the information of the lens you
register.
The settings on this camera enable you to switch settings to suit full-frame
or Super 35 mm/APS-C lenses. (l 24)
Press 34 to select the lens information to
use and then press or .
0
In the default setting, the lens information for
6 lenses with a focal length of between 24 mm
and 135 mm is registered.
The lens information for up to 12 lenses can be
registered.
Registering, modifying, and deleting lens information
1
Press 34 to select the lens information and then press [DISP.].
0
If lens information that has not been registered is selected, press or
to proceed to Step 3.
2
Press 34 to select [Edit] or [Delete] and then press or .
0
The lens information is deleted when you select [Delete].
0 You cannot delete the lens information for a lens that is being used.
3
Enter the lens Information.
0
The lens information changes if the lens information has already been
registered.
4
(If lens information that has not been registered is selected)
Press [DISP.] to register the lens information.

Panasonic Lumix S1H Specifications

General IconGeneral
Sensor TypeFull-frame CMOS
Resolution24.2MP
ISO Range100-51200 (expandable to 50-204800)
Viewfinder5.76 million-dot OLED
Sensor Size35.6 x 23.8 mm
Lens MountL-Mount
Video Recording6K/24p, 5.9K/30p, 4K/60p
Image Stabilization5-axis in-body image stabilization
LCD Screen3.2-inch, 2.33 million-dot touchscreen
Autofocus SystemContrast-detect DFD AF, 225-area
ConnectivityWi-Fi, Bluetooth
Battery LifeApprox. 400 shots (CIPA standard)
Continuous Shooting9 fps
Internal Recording10-bit 4:2:2
Shutter Speed1/8000 to 60 sec
Video Frame Rates24p, 30p, 60p
Storage MediaDual SD card slots (UHS-II compatible)
Weather SealingYes
